Trump Lifts Scotch Whisky Tariffs After King Charles III Visit
Summary
President Trump announced the removal of certain tariffs on Scotch whisky following King Charles III's visit, a move that delivers a major trade concession and was discussed during the royal couple's state visit to the White House.
